Hello, I am Vanessa.

 

At The Inner Compass, I believe in the power of empathy, support, and understanding. I am here to walk alongside you on your journey towards personal growth, resilience, and meaningful change.

 

Growing up in Morocco and France before moving to the UK in 1998, I bring a culturally aware and inclusive perspective to my counselling practice, with a deep appreciation for diverse experiences and ways of being. I am also able to offer counselling in French, supporting French-speaking clients in their own language.

 

Before becoming a counsellor, I worked in education, media, and community support, supporting people from a wide range of backgrounds. I also volunteered with organisations such as the Samaritans and as a Carers and Alzheimer’s KIT Listener, experiences that continue to inform my compassionate and human approach to counselling.

 

I am passionate about photography, storytelling, and creativity, and I often draw on these interests to inspire new perspectives and approaches in my work.

 

I trained at the University of Portsmouth and am a member of the British Association for Counselling and Psychotherapy (BACP) and the National Counselling and Psychotherapy Society (NCPS), ensuring that my practice is ethical, professional, and safe.
